The SAP GTS Architect is responsible for leading the design, development, and implementation of our SAP GTS system. They will also develop strategies for effective use of the GTS system across SAP ECC, S/4 and BTP platforms. You will leverage your expertise in technical SAP tools such as configuration, ABAP, and Fiori, combined with functional knowledge in manufacturing and logistics. In this role, you will collaborate closely with the business, architects, developers, and business analysts to create seamless, user-centric experiences that align with global business objectives, ensuring the delivery of effective and comprehensive solutions. The ideal candidate is not only technically skilled in SAP GTS but also brings a strategic understanding of SAP GTS as a critical enabler for global trade and customs.

What You Will Do

  • Serve as the subject matter expert for Molex SAP Global Trade Services (GTS)
  • Assess and translate business requirements into GTS strategies and technical solutions, leading the design and architecture of SAP GTS applications, UX solutions, and enhancements
  • Lead and support cross-functional initiatives that rely on robust SAP GTS data with strong MDM practices, ensuring high data integrity across business processes
  • Lead the development and maintenance of custom SAP programs, including reports, interfaces, conversions, enhancements, and forms (RICEF), ensuring seamless integration with SAP ECC, S/4 and other components
  • Manage and optimize SAP GTS integration with external systems
  • Collaborate with internal and external teams to enforce standards, best practices, and architectural guidelines across SAP GTS development activities
  • Provide technical leadership across project workstreams, ensuring clear communication with teams, customers, and stakeholders
  • Document user stories, technical constraints, and requirements while advocating for continuous improvements in SAP GTS
  • Create test plans, proofs of concept, and feasibility analyses to mitigate project risks and ensure sustainable solutions
